Financial Institutions Inc (FISI)

Financial Institutions, Inc. is a common stock listed on the NASDAQ exchange under the symbol FISI. Through its subsidiaries, the company provides banking and financial services to consumer, commercial, and municipal clients in New York. Its offerings include deposit products such as checking and savings accounts, money market accounts, certificates of deposit, sweep investments, IRAs and other qualified retirement accounts, and NOW accounts. The company also provides a range of lending solutions, including commercial term loans, lines of credit, commercial mortgage loans, residential mortgage loans, home equity products, home improvement loans, and consumer loans for automobiles, personal use, recreational vehicles, boats, and other secured or unsecured borrowing needs. In addition, it provides investment advisory, wealth management, consulting, and retirement plan services. Financial Institutions, Inc. was founded in 1817 and is headquartered in Warsaw, New York.
